David's 1869 marriage record says he was born in Wirt County, WV. But in 1848 when he was born Wirt County had not been formed and the area where he was born was still Jackson County. Wirt County was formed in 1848 from Wood and Jackson Counties.

The Wirt County, West Virginia Death Certificate says this father was Benjamin Arnold and his mother was a Jackson. His wife, Mrs. Virginia Arnold of Burning Springs, West Virginia was the informant.
